April 8, 2015Revdex.comServing San Diego and Imperial CountiesViewridge Ave., #200San Diego, CA 92123RE: *** *** ***REF# ***Complaint ID # ***Dear Revdex.com:Our office recently received your correspondence of March 31, regarding the above
mentionedconsumer's personal credit report.An Extended Security Alert has been added to the consumer's credit reportThis message, which willexpire after years, alerts credit grantors to verify the consumer's identification in case someone isusing their information without their consent.Our records indicate that we previously conducted investigations regarding the disputed information,providing the creditors with copies of the ID Theft Affidavit reports that we had received from theconsumerThe creditor verified the accuracy of the accountsResults of the investigation wereprovided directly to the consumerIf the results of the investigation are questioned, the consumer maywant to contact the source of the information directlyThe Consumer can refer to the original personalcredit report for the source business name, address, and phone number (if available).If the consumer still wishes to have this information blocked, please submit a complete, valid, legibleidentity theft police report (an official report filed with an appropriate federal, state, or local lawenforcement agency, including the U.SPostal Inspection service or others, the filing of whichsubjects the person who filed the report to criminal penalties if the information filed is false), Theidentity theft report should include as many of the following elements as possible: Specific dates suchas when the loss or theft of personal information occurred or when the fraud(s) occurred, how youdiscovered or learned of the theft, any known information about the perpetrator, name or badgenumber, and signature of the law enforcement personnel who processed the report, and the filing dateand case numberAlso, please list each account and account number and any other information thatyou believe appears on your credit report due to identity theft.If the consumer does not provide Experian with the required information specified above, they will nothave submitted a valid request to block information in their personal credit report due to an identitytheft and no information will be blocked.Experian strives to achieve a high level of customer service for all the consumers they assistLet meassure you that Experian takes its commitment to efficient, expeditious service seriouslyThank youfor allowing me to assist youPlease contact me directly if you have any questions.Sincerely,*** ***Senior Regulatory Affairs Associate

August 4, 2016Revdex.com Serving San Diego, Orange and Imperial Counties Viewridge Ave., #200San Diego, CA 92123RE: *** *** Complaint ID #*** ***Dear RevDex.com.Our office recently received your correspondence of July 27, regarding
the above mentioned consumer's personal credit report.We are currently investigating the information with which the consumer disagreesUpon completion of this process, we will provide the results of our investigation directly to the consumer.When a consumer disputes the accuracy or completeness of information on the personal credit report and tells us specifically why they believe the information is inaccurate or incomplete, we process the dispute as required by lawWe contact the furnisher of the information or the vendor that collected the information from a public record source such as a court or other government office either electronically or by US MailWe ask the furnisher or the vendor to conduct a thorough and complete investigation to verify all of the information regarding the disputed item, and report back within the time frame required by lawWe review and consider the response to determine whether to accept it, reject it, or follow up for additional informationIf, after processing, we find that the disputed information is inaccurate, incomplete or cannot be verified, we then delete that information, or modify that information, as appropriate, based upon the dispute and the results of our processingIf we do not receive a response from the furnisher or the vendor within the required period, we update the item as requested or delete the informationIn some instances, upon reviewing the credit file and any relevant information submitted to us, we are able to determine whether the disputed information should be changed or deleted without having to contact the furnisher of the vendorInvestigations can take as long as days to reach a conclusionAfter we complete our processing, we send the consumer the results.In addition to the consumer's right to dispute information in the credit file with the credit reporting agencies, the consumer also has the right to dispute information in the credit report directly with the furnishes of the information.If the consumer questions the results of the dispute process, then they may want to contact the furnisher of the information directly or review the original information in the public recordPlease refer to the original personal credit report for the furnisher or public records office name, address, and phone number (if available).Experian strives to achieve a high level of customer service for all the consumers they assistLet me assure you that Experian takes its commitment to efficient, expeditious service seriouslyThank you for allowing me to assist youPlease contact our office if you have any questions.Sincerely,*** *** *** *** *** *** *** *** *** *** *** *** ***

April 20, 2016Bettes Business Bureau Serving San Diego, Orange and Imperial Counties Viewridge Ave., #200San Diego, CA 92123RE: *** *** Complaint ID ***REF# ***Dear Revdex.com.Our office recently received your correspondence of April 11, regarding the above
mentioned consumer's complaint.We have mailed a current credit report directly to the consumer for reviewIf there is information appearing on a credit report that is believed to be inaccurate or incomplete, we must have a specific disputeExamples of specific disputes are as follows: “not mine, paid in full, never delinquent or included in bankruptcy” or for public record disputes: "not mine, paid/satisfied, vacated or filed in error"If the status dates, amounts, balances or other specific data is incorrect, the consumer should also indicate what the correct information should bePlease specify the item or account name and number.Please provide the consumer's specific disputes along with their complete identification information (Social Security number, full name, current address, previous addresses in the last two years and date of birth)Also, please include one copy of a government issued identification card, such as a driver's license, state ID card, etc., and one copy of a utility bill, bank or insurance statement, etc.Experian strives to achieve a high level of customer service for all the consumers they assistLet me assure you that Experian takes its commitment to efficient, expeditious service seriouslyThank you for allowing me to assist youPlease contact me directly at 214-726-if you have any questions.Sincerely,*** *** Senior Regulatory Affairs Associate Consumer Affairs Special Services *** *** ***
